This seems unlikely:
http://camltest.inria.fr/pub/old_caml_site/camlp4/manual/manual010.html#toc39
http://brion.inria.fr/gallium/index.php/Abstract_Syntax_Tree
the following quotation was available in camlp4 3.09, but not in the 3.10 version:
<:str_item< declare $list:stl$ end >>: declare.
>
> > The mentioned line 78 is:
> >
> > <:str_item< declare end >>
> >
> > It looks like the "declare end" construct is not allowed any more. Is
> > there any equivalent in 3.10, and is there a specific bit of
> > documentation about this?
Maybe it was removed because it was kind of redundant with other constructions, for example:
module Declarations = struct ... end
open Declarations
I'd suggest you either use a module as I did above to emulate the "declare" behavior, or that you declare everything at the top level (have a look at str_items in the Camlp4OCamlRevisedParser if you need inspiration).
